TTAOThe early building was designed by Frank Lloyd Wright, Hilton's top brand, and it is a worthwhile visit~ First-class environment and enthusiastic service, Wright fans should not miss it! Valet parking is $65 (the car is parked in the open-air parking lot directly opposite the gate) / self-parking must be parked in the back parking lot, about $25 a night. The guy at the door was very frank, introduced both methods, and was decisive to avoid exposure to the sun. The front desk is warm and thoughtful, giving welcome water and a map, finding a room and turning it into a tour, interesting ~ Waldorf Astoria at night seems like a desert oasis isolated from the world, light overflows from the fabric of FLW, and many details can still be found at the beginning The clues... The most interesting thing is that it is said that all the presidents since Hoover have stayed here, but they didn't find Obama and Trump for a long time... ;)

What is the average price of a hotel in Phoenix this weekend?
According to the latest 12-month data from Trip.com, the average price for a 3-star hotel in Phoenix this weekend is SEK 1,946 per night. For a 4-star hotel, the average cost is SEK 3,250 per night. If you're looking for a luxury experience, 5-star hotels in Phoenix this weekend typically cost SEK 6,352 per night.
How much do hotels in Phoenix cost per night on weekdays?
Based on the latest 12-month data from Trip.com, the average price for a 3-star hotel in Phoenix during weekdays is SEK 2,021 per night. For a 4-star hotel, you can expect to pay around SEK 3,304 per night. If you're seeking a luxury stay, 5-star hotels in Phoenix generally cost SEK 6,146 per night on weekdays.
